Steps
1. Remove the two screws (M2.5x5) that secure the left display hinge to the palm-rest and keyboard assembly.
2. Using a plastic scribe, lift the left display hinge away from the palm-rest and keyboard assembly to access the I/O daughter-
board.
3. Open the latch and disconnect the I/O daughter-board cable from the connector on the I/O daughter-board.
4. Open the latch and disconnect the fingerprint reader cable from the I/O daughter-board.
NOTE: This step applies only to computers shipped with a fingerprint reader installed.
5. Remove the two screws (M2x3.5) that secure the I/O daughter-board to the palm-rest and keyboard assembly.
6. Carefully slide and remove the I/O daughter-board at angle, from the palm-rest and keyboard assembly, to clear the ports
from the port openings.
